Evans Added To Softball Coaching Staff

DENTON, TEXAS (8/23/07) - University of North Texas softball coach TJ Hubbard announced today the hiring of former Oklahoma All-American Erin Evans as the Mean Green’s new assistant coach.
"Erin is a great addition to our staff," said Hubbard. "Her playing experience at the collegiate and professional level will add a new dimension to the team. I think our student-athletes will be able to relate to her as a recent collegiate player. She is a very energetic person, and I think her enthusiasm is one of her best qualities."
Evans recently served as a volunteer assistant with the Cameron University softball team. She also worked with the Saddleback College softball program in Mission Viejo, Calif., as a volunteer assistant. At North Texas, Evans will oversee the outfielders and assist with hitting instruction.
A four-year starter for Oklahoma in the outfield from 2000-03, Evans was a part of four World Series appearances with the Sooners, including the national championship team in 2000. She was a three-time All-Big 12 First Team selection, a three-time All-Midwest Region selection and was the first freshman player in OU history to earn All-America honors as a third-team selection in 2000. She was named to the NCAA All-Region Team in 2000 and 2001 and was named the NCAA Regional Most Outstanding Player in 2001.
In the OU career records book, Evans is ranked sixth in games played (254), seventh in at-bats (728) and runs scored (135), seventh in hits (236) and sixth in triples (11).
Evans also excelled in the classroom. The Lawton Okla., native was a two-time CoSIDA Academic All-District honoree and a four-time first-team Academic All-Big 12 selection.
Since graduating with a bachelor’s degree in education from Oklahoma, Evans has been competing with the Rockford Thunder of the National Pro Fastpitch League in Rockford, Ill., for the last three years. She was named to the the NPF All-Star Game in 2004 and her team recently earned the final playoff spot in next week’s double-elimination tournament in Kimberly, Wisc.
